Stainless Steel Cable Tray

1. Production process
Raw material preparation: Stainless steel (commonly 304 or 316 grades) coils or plates are the main materials for producing stainless steel cable trays.
Cutting: Cut the stainless steel coils or plates into sizes suitable for manufacturing cable trays. This process is usually completed by laser cutting machines or punching machines.
Forming: The cut materials are formed through processes such as bending and stamping to form the basic structure of the cable tray. The forming process may also include punching operations for cable fixing or other installation needs.
Welding: For some parts that need to be combined, welding may be required, usually using automated welding equipment such as laser welding or resistance welding.
Surface treatment: Stainless steel itself has good corrosion resistance, so additional coating treatment is usually not required, but sometimes polishing is performed to improve aesthetics and anti-fouling performance.
Inspection and packaging: Finally, the product undergoes quality inspection to ensure compliance with relevant standards, and then is packaged and stored.

2. Advantages and Disadvantages

Advantages:
Strong corrosion resistance: Stainless steel has strong resistance to moisture, chemicals, salt spray, etc., and is suitable for use in various harsh environments, especially in marine environments, chemical plants and other places with strong corrosion.
High strength and durability: Stainless steel has high strength, can withstand large loads, and is not easy to deform or damage during long-term use.
Aesthetics: Stainless steel materials themselves have a glossy appearance and are suitable for use in high-demand occasions, such as high-end commercial buildings, hospitals and other places.
Low maintenance cost: Due to its corrosion resistance, stainless steel trunking usually does not require frequent maintenance.

Disadvantages:
High cost: The raw materials and processing costs of stainless steel are high, resulting in the cost of stainless steel cable trays being much higher than other materials, such as galvanized steel, aluminum alloy, etc.
Heavy weight: Compared with other materials, stainless steel cable trays are heavier, which increases the difficulty of transportation and installation.
Poor conductivity: Although stainless steel cable trays are not usually used as grounding devices, their conductivity is relatively poor.

3. Types

Ladder-type cable tray: It is composed of side beams and cross bars. It is often used for laying heavier cables and has high ventilation and load capacity.
Tray-type cable tray: The bottom is flat, suitable for light cables, provides good support, and is often used in weak current systems.
Trough-type cable tray: A closed design, suitable for laying sensitive cables such as computer cables and communication cables, and can provide better protection.
Grid-type cable tray: It is welded from steel wire, light in weight and well ventilated. It is mainly used in data centers and installation of light cables.

4. Future development direction

Intelligent manufacturing: In the future, the production of stainless steel cable trays will increasingly rely on intelligent manufacturing technologies, including automated production lines, industrial robots, AI detection, etc., to improve production efficiency and product quality.
Green and environmental protection: With the strengthening of environmental protection regulations and the improvement of consumers' environmental awareness, environmental protection in the production process and the recyclability of products will become the focus of industry development.
Lightweight design: On the premise of ensuring strength, reducing weight and reducing costs will be an important development direction for stainless steel cable trays in the future. New materials and optimized design will help achieve this goal.
Customized products: With the advancement of Industry 4.0, the market demand for customized products will increase, and stainless steel cable trays will also be more diversified to meet the personalized needs of different customers.

5. Market Analysis

With the acceleration of industrialization and urbanization, the global stainless steel cable tray market has a growing demand. Especially in the fields of petrochemicals, energy, electricity, construction, etc., stainless steel cable trays are widely used. With the rapid development of infrastructure construction in the Asia-Pacific region, especially in China and India, this market has great growth potential.

At the same time, the increasing demand for high-quality and environmentally friendly products in developed countries such as Europe and the United States will drive the market growth of high-end stainless steel cable trays. In addition, with the popularization of new technologies such as 5G and the Internet of Things, the demand for cable management systems will further expand, thereby driving the development of the stainless steel cable tray market.
